At least that’s what 11-year-old Chris Gaither did when he heard someone break into his Talladega home on Wednesday.

When he was coming down the stairs, the burglar began to curse at him. He fired 12 shots at the would-be burglar, but only the last bullet hit the suspect, according to WVTM.

“When I pulled the gun, I guess he didn’t think it was a real gun because he kept on walking”, Gaither said. So, the boy did what he felt was necessary to protect himself.

“I seen the guy and then I warned him four times to get out the house, and then he ran upstairs”, Gaither told WVTM.

“I told him I was going to kill him if he didn’t get out of my house”, the boy, Chris Gaither, said.

Meanwhile, Chris, who was fearing for his safety, retrieved a 9mm handgun and soon thereafter came face to face with the intruder who was carrying a clothes hamper which was presumably full of loot. It was a full metal jacket bullet.

“It went straight through the back of him, in his leg”. As he’s interviewed by the reporter, Chris mocks the robber and describes how he cried like a baby after being shot.
